Your Painting questions, answered

Answers to commonly asked questions from the experts on HomeGuide.

How much does it cost to hire a professional painter near me?

Painters charge $20 to $50 per hour or $1 to $6 per square foot, depending on the project size, complexity, and whether it's interior painting or exterior painting.

Cost to hire a painter near me

  • Interior Door $50 – $200
  • 10×12 Room $300 – $800
  • 10×12 Room Ceiling $150 – $300
  • 14×16 Master Bedroom $700 – $1,300
  • Bathroom $200 – $600
  •  Kitchen $200 – $600
  • Living Room $400 – $1,200
  • All Interior Walls $1,300 – $6,300
  • Whole House Interior $2,900 – $8,800
  • Whole House Exterior $1,800 – $5,000
  • New Construction $4,000 – $15,000

Does painting add value to a house?

Painting is a cost-effective way to add value and boost home appeal. Interior painting has a 107% return on investment (ROI), while exterior painting has a 55% return on investment on average.

How often should you paint your walls or house interior?

Interior walls need painting every three to seven years on average, depending on the room type, traffic and condition, and previous paint job. Ceilings need painting every 7 to 10 years, and baseboards and trim need repainting every 2 to 4 years.

Signs interior walls need painting:

  • Paint is peeling, flaking, bubbling, cracking, faded, or chalky
  • There are stains and mold on the walls
  • The walls are damaged
  • The last paint job was longer than 7 years ago
  • You're tired of the current color
  • You're selling the home and want to increase the appeal

How often should you paint your house exterior?

A house exterior needs painting every five to ten years on average, depending on the location, climate, sun exposure, material, and condition. Wood siding needs repainting every 3 to 7 years, while fiber cement siding needs repainting every 10 to 15 years.

Signs a house exterior needs painting:

  • Paint is peeling, flaking, bubbling, cracking, faded, or chalky
  • There are exposed patches of wall
  • Stucco needs patching, or wood boards need replacing
  • The last paint job was longer than 10 years ago
  • You are selling the home and want to boost curb appeal

How long does it take to paint a room?

Painting a room takes two to six hours on average. The time it takes to paint a room depends on the prep work, primer requirements, room size, if ceilings need painting, number of coats, and clean up.

How long does it take to paint a house?

An average-size house takes three to four days to paint with a professional team of three painters. A large three-story or 5+ bedroom house takes four to six days to paint the exterior on average. This time estimate includes prepping the house, painting, and cleaning up.

Do you tip residential painting contractors?

Painting services do not expect a tip. However, if they go above and beyond or spend more time than expected, a cold drink, hot lunch, or $10 to $20 tip is appreciated. Giving the painter a positive review on HomeGuide, Yelp, or Google is better than a tip.

How to find local painters?

Start by searching our list of painters near you, then compare reviews and costs. Next:

  • Get at least three free estimates in-person to compare.
  • Ask for recommendations from family, friends, and neighbors.
  • Select companies that are licensed, bonded, and experienced.
  • Verify their insurance, worker’s compensation, and bond guarantees.
  • Read reviews and check out their previous work on HomeGuide and Google.
  • Ask if they are part of their local chamber of commerce or any trade associations such as the Painting Contractors Association (PCA).
  • Ask about their warranties and guarantees.
  • Get a detailed estimate, contract, and warranty in writing before the work begins.
  • Avoid making large payments upfront. Come up with a payment schedule for work completed.

After asking questions and verifying their credentials, hire the best painting services in your area.

What questions to ask painting companies?

When hiring a local painter, ask them the following questions:

  • How long have you been a painting contractor?
  • How many similar projects have you painted?
  • Can I see your portfolio?
  • Can you provide me with a list of references?
  • Are you licensed, insured, and bonded?
  • Are you a member of the BBB, chamber of commerce, or any trade associations?
  • Are your painters' employees or subcontractors?
  • What qualities do you look for in subcontractors? Do they have professional training?
  • What quality of painting materials do you use?
  • What is your preparation process before painting?
  • How do you handle damages that happen on the job?
  • Who's the project manager?
  • What hours do you and your crew work?
  • How long will the project take?
  • What permits do I need, and will you obtain them?
  • How long is your warranty, and what does it cover?
  • How much is your cost estimate?
  • Can you provide me a written and signed contract with a breakdown of all costs?
  • What is the structure of the payment agreements?
  • Are financing options available?
  • What do I need to provide to get started?
